What Does BIM Stand For
When you talk with anyone already associated with CAD and BIM and ask them what BIM stands for, you are going to get one of two correct answers : BIM Stands for Building Information Modelling BIM Stands for Building Information Management I like both but they both demand a little more explanation and as I said both are correct The first statement is correct because in my book it relates to the use of BIM within the 3D modelling process, both as a tool to define an object's place when drawing and as part of the embedded information that's built into any object to define what it is, size, material, colour, and manufactured by and performance data, mass, thermal data strength.
